The sidewalk on Anderson Street over Interstate 4 is closing on January 14 and will remain closed for about four months.
The closure is necessary for ongoing construction work in the area. The pedestrian detour for this sidewalk closure is to use the sidewalks at Boone Avenue and Division Avenue to cross under I-4 at South Street.
When the I-4 Ultimate project is complete, pedestrian access along Anderson Street will be relocated to a newly constructed pedestrian bridge parallel to Anderson Street.
Modifications or extensions to this schedule may become necessary due to weather delays or other unforeseen conditions
